Blackey and Payne Gap are places in Kentucky. This page compares them across population, income, housing, education, commuting, and how each has changed since 2019.

Payne Gap has the higher population (217 vs 108 in Blackey). Since 2019, Blackey's population has grown faster (+3.8% vs -23.0%).
